Problème basique HTML / CSS - HTML/CSS - Programmation
Marsh Posté le 10-09-2014 à 13:14:34
tintin33 a écrit : Salut les jeunes et moins jeunes, |
C'est gentil d'avoir pensé à moi, ah ça fait plaisir .
Une première installation n'est jamais basique.
Je soupçonne un problème causé par un fichier nommé ".htaccess" (avec un point au début du nom) dans le dossier.
S'il contient des restrictions d'accès, c'est normal d'avoir une 404.
Peut-être qu'il y a un fichier ".htaccess" dans un autre dossier supérieur qui cause ce problème, car, si je me souviens bien, ".htaccess" est valable pour son dossier ainsi que pour les sous-dossiers.
Quelle est cette "redirection" ? Comment est-elle faite ?
Est-ce que ça marche sans redirection ?
Il faudrait faire un test en mettant l'adresse du fichier css dans la barre d'adresse du navigateur pour voir si c'est encore 404 ou pas.
Par exemple : "http://www.monsite.fr/style.css".
Dans mon cas, sous Windows 7 et Chrome, ça m'affiche le contenu du fichier css.
Peut-être que le fichier coming.png n'est pas présent dans le dossier.
Marsh Posté le 10-09-2014 à 17:53:57
Déjà merci d'avoir pris le temps de répondre
Alors effectivement, je me souviens que j'avais galérer avec le .htaccess la dernière fois.
Le mien a cette tronche actuellement:
Citation : |
Le redirection, c'est juste que je dis que lorsque quelqu'un ouvre le www.monsite.fr, ça le redirige vers www.monsite.fr/homepage.html
Sans la redirection, c'est le droit au defaultsite par 1&1
Et oui je me prends un 404 quand j'essaye d'accéder au CSS comme l'image d'ailleurs.
Sauf en passant par le ftp qui me demande de me logguer.
J'ai vérifier, les fichiers sont à la bonne place et bien nommé
Marsh Posté le 11-09-2014 à 16:26:04
Salut!
Avez-vous nommé votre page index.htm ou index.html ou index.extension ?
Marsh Posté le 11-09-2014 à 19:05:09
Salut
Non je l'ai nommé "homepage.php"
Je ne sais pas pourquoi quand je fais pointer la redirection sur "homepage.html" ça me fait un 404 mais "homepage.php" ça marche !
Marsh Posté le 12-09-2014 à 10:08:24
Je pense que ce fichier .htaccess est la cause des problèmes, mais je ne suis pas un expert de ce fcihier.
RemoveHandler .html |
Ces lignes pourraient, peut-être, expliquer que homepage.html ne soit pas reconnu.
Satisfy any |
Ces lignes pourraient expliquer des erreurs 404.
Pourriez-vous tester sans se fichier, par exemple, en le renommant pour qu'il ne soit pas pris en compte ?
Marsh Posté le 12-09-2014 à 18:58:57
Il refuse de supprimer le fichier oO
Commande : DELE .htaccess
Réponse : 550 .htaccess: Permission denied
Marsh Posté le 23-09-2014 à 14:12:01
Pourquoi cherchez-vous à supprimer le fichier .htaccess, alors que je vous suggérais de le renommer ?
Un renommage nécessite des permissions moins étendues, et donc le renommage passerait peut-être crème (comme disent les djeuns), sans avoir à changer les droits.
Pour changer les droits, cela se fait par FTP. Personnellement, j'utilise Filezilla, et je suppose que vous le connaissez car c'est l'outil recommandé par OVH chez qui vous étiez.
Il faut pointer le fichier distant avec la souris et faire un clic droit, puis "Droits d'accès au fichier", et vous cochez les permissions souhaitées.
Malheureusement, je ne connais pas 1&1 et je ne connais pas non plus très bien .htaccess.
Comme personne d'autre que moi (et amateurduweb) répond ici, peut-être que vous devriez chercher de l'aide auprès de 1&1. Peut-être qu'ils ont un forum comme l'a OVH, ou un support technique.
Marsh Posté le 23-09-2014 à 14:19:39
tintin33 a écrit :
|
Pour info, quand on ouvre un compte chez 1&1, on a à la racine de son espace de fichiers, un fichier index.html. Pour une raison que j'ignore, en tout cas avec Firefox, même quand on le vire et qu'on a placé son site web, ce p.tain de defaultpage se réaffiche dans le navigateur. En fait, il faut tout simplement vider le cache de son navigateur pour avoir la page par défaut de son site web. J'ai mis un peu de temps à comprendre ça avec mon site
Je sais pas si ça t'aidera...
Marsh Posté le 01-10-2014 à 05:50:49
Oups désolé j'avais oublié de vous répondre ...
olivthill a écrit : Pourquoi cherchez-vous à supprimer le fichier .htaccess, alors que je vous suggérais de le renommer ? |
J'ai juste montré le type d'erreur mais la modification revient au même:
Status: This file could not be saved
Pour les droits sur le fichier, je suis en 644 par défaut ce qui est bizarre vu que je ne peux pas le sauver.
C'est à dire que l'admin peut normalement le modifier, j'utilise le compte ftp par défaut fournit par 1&1 qui est en admin.
rufo a écrit : |
J'ai configuré mon navigateur pour qu'il vire automatiquement cache, historique et ferme les sessions donc peu de chance que ça soit de se côté là.
De plus, je travail souvent avec mon téléphone en parallèle pour être sur que les modifs soient bien effectué.
Je crois que je vais contacter le support 1&1 effectivement, on verra ce qu'ils me disent
Marsh Posté le 09-09-2014 à 23:43:57
Salut les jeunes et moins jeunes,
Bon, j'ai quelques notions de html mais clairement je ne suis pas bon avec tout ce fatras.
Alors, j'ai pris un ndd chez 1&1 car OVH chez qui j'ai un autre petit site perso me les a brisé menu.
Anyway, j'ai pris le pack basique avec un peu de stockage qui va bien et les mails.
En attendant de faire faire un beau truc par un pro, je veux juste mettre une petite image (facile hein).
Je balance donc une redirection du ndd vers une image qui est sur le serveur et là ... erreur 404.
Bon, je me dis autant faire un peu de html et css pour avoir un truc un peu mieux.
Donc je reprends mon ancien code (qui fonctionne), je vire ce que je ne veux pas (je ne rajoute rien).
Redirection vers homepage.php (je ne sais pas pourquoi quand je mets un .htm, ça ne marche pas, erreur 404).
Et là c'est le CSS qui n'est pas lu.
Bref, j'avoue que comme mes connaissances sont limités, je ne sais pas trop quoi faire.
Le code juste pour vérifier qu'il n'y a pas trop de connerie:
<html>
<head>
<title>***</title>
<link rel="stylesheet" type="text/css" media="screen" href="style.css" />
<meta name="keywords" content="***">
<meta name="description" content="***">
</head>
<body>
Coming Soon
</body>
</html>
* {
color: white;
font-family: Courier New;}
body {
background:url(coming.png) no-repeat center fixed;
-webkit-background-size: cover;
/* pour Chrome et Safari */
-moz-background-size: cover;
/* pour Firefox */
-o-background-size: cover;
/* pour Opera */
background-size: cover;
/* version standardisée */}
Ce truc là marche ailleurs mais pas ici ...
Note: tous est dans le même dossier bien sur.
J'ai vérifier les permissions aussi (604)
Quand je vais dans le code source et que je tente d'accéder au lien vers le CSS, il ne m'ouvre rien.
Merci d'avance,